A few impressions from the Congress

Two busy days followed the beginning of the Congress. The topics on the agenda were addressed in a process-oriented manner, both in various group sessions and in the plenary.

After two busy days, a celebration was held on Saturday 29 August with the Sisters and the residents of Hegne. In the early part of the evening, Sr Susanne Bader, Provincial Superior, and Sr Marie-Marthe welcomed everyone present. Mayor Stefan Friedrich then expressed his delight in a short speech. Refreshments were provided by the Hegne fanfare band and the Hegne carnival society. Musical entertainment was provided by the Allensbach Music Society.

On Sunday 30 August, the congress participants were given the choice to select the place to go for an excursion. Around 30 sisters set out to follow in the footsteps of Sr Ulrika. A second group of sisters travelled to Mainau. Seven sisters took the boat from Radolfzell to the island of Reichenau, where they were given a short guided tour of the cathedral.

After having a successful Sunday for everyone, the congress participants are now ready for further intensive sessions.
